Getting Better Mileage, AAA Offers Some Tips On Saturday Early Show - CBS News - 03 Aug 08

"According to Goodyear, even tires that are only 4 to 5 psi (pounds per square inch) below recommended inflation pressure reduce gas mileage by ten percent."

Yokohama Reminds You to Check Your Tire Pressure Regularly - 22 Apr 08

"'Drivers across the U.S. can battle rising gas prices by simply maintaining proper tire inflation,' said Takao Oishi, Yokohama Tire Corporation CEO and president. 'Current statistics indicate that 82 million vehicles have under-inflated tires, which means more rubber is hitting the road and, accordingly, miles-per-gallon is lessened. In fact, tire experts speculate that 2.8 billion gallons of gas is wasted by U.S. drivers each year simply because they're driving on under-inflated tires.'

The Auto Club and its partners estimate that a Southern California motorist who drives an average of 12,000 miles annually on tires that are under-inflated by 5-8 PSI is wasting up to 50 gallons of gasoline, or $192.50 (at $3.85 a gallon). That's close to the cost of a week's worth of groceries ($226) for a family of four, according to the US Dept. of Agriculture. If there are two drivers in the family, that total comes to $380, well over a week's worth of food for the family."
